The $0 option

Can you get AI dating photos for free?

Yes — and for some jobs it is the right call. The catch is whose face you get: prompt-only tools have nothing of your face to work from and return an invented person, while selfie-based free tiers cap you at a few small exports a day. Each tool's published limits, checked July 2026:

Tool Documented free tier Your face or an invented one? Watermark and export limits
LightX AI dating headshots 5 free AI credits a day Your face, from one uploaded selfie Free-plan exports listed at 512px JPG
Remini AI Photos Ad-supported; no published AI-photo quota Your face — trains on 8-12 uploaded photos Full features sit behind a paid membership
Bing Image Creator 15 fast generations a day (Microsoft account) Invented — built from your text prompt, not your photos Standard-speed queue after the daily fast quota
Fotor AI image generator Free daily credits, count not published Either — prompt or your reference photo Watermarked exports on the free plan

Do not pay yet if your source photos disagree

If your headshots show different ages, facial hair, crops, or lighting, fix that first. Use 2-3 recent, closely matched headshots for identity, then add 1 clear, uncluttered full-body photo so the set also shows your current build.

What the price does not guarantee

Buying more styles does not guarantee a stronger final profile.

The package buys access to selected visual directions. It does not change the basic quality rule: use only results that still look like you, fit your real life, and add a useful role to the profile.

Treat the final selection like an editor. A smaller believable lineup is more valuable than filling every dating-app slot with polished images that repeat the same angle or create a false story.

  • Do not upload old and current appearances together.
  • Do not mix wildly different crops, lighting, facial hair, or body changes in the source set.
  • Reject identity drift, implausible status scenes, or details you would not be comfortable explaining.
  • Do not assume every generated result is a keeper.
  • Use real photos when a profile claim depends on a real place, activity, pet, friend group, or event.
  • Judge the package by whether it produces useful photo roles, not by whether you use every image.

Is a free AI dating photo generator good enough for Tinder?

Free is enough to test a style or hold one slot. A full Tinder lineup needs six-plus consistent photos of your actual face — more than caps of roughly 5-15 generations a day deliver. See what your lineup is missing.
